Font Notes:
Local lore claims that this fountain, in the garden of the private residence ["carmen"] of the banking family Rodríguez-Acosta, in the Albaicín area of Granada capital, was originally a baptismal font, although no-one could identify the church where it came from. It is said to have served as a garden fountain since the 1920s [NB: the decoration on the basin does not appear typical of baptismal fonts of the area/time]
